Bill S.1011 194th (Current)

An Act promoting housing stability for families by strengthening the HomeBASE program

By Ms. Miranda, a petition (accompanied by bill, Senate, No. 1011) of Liz Miranda for legislation to promote housing stability for families by strengthening the HomeBASE program. Housing.

Bill Information

Presenter:
Liz Miranda

Establishes a short-term housing transition program for eligible families, offering up to 24 months of support with renewable 12-month allotments. The program helps prevent evictions and supports relocation, with no income requirements after enrollment, and provides up to $50,000 in the first 24 months and $25,000 in subsequent periods. Families can combine this assistance with other housing funds.
